To a mixture of sodium cyanide (562 mg, 11.5 mmol) in water (3 mL) was carefully added mixture of sulfuric acid (2.9 mL, 5.5 mmol) at 0° C. (the reaction generates hydrogen cyanide and must be run in a fume hood with good ventilation), followed by a solution of 6-acetyl-3-(bromomethyl)-4-chloro-3′-fluorobiphenyl-2-carbonitrile (414 mg, 1.13 mmol) in acetonitrile (10 mL). The reaction was heated at 60° C. for 1 hour with pH adjusting to 9 by the addition of solid sodium cyanide. The reaction was cooled and extracted with ethyl acetate. The combined organic layers were washed with brine, dried over sodium sulfate and then concentrated to dryness under reduced pressure. The residue was purified on silica gel, eluting with 0 to 40% ethyl acetate in hexane (146 mg, 41%). LCMS calculated for C17H11ClFN2O (M+H)+: m/z=313.1; Found: 313.1.
